.jssocials-share-twitter .jssocials-share-link{
  	background:#00ACED;
}
 
.jssocials-share-twitter .jssocials-share-link:hover{
    background:#0087BA;
}

.jssocials-share-facebook .jssocials-share-link{
  	background:#3B5998; 
}

.jssocials-share-facebook .jssocials-share-link:hover{
    background:#2D4373;
}

.jssocials-share-googleplus .jssocials-share-link{
  	background:#333333;
}

.jssocials-share-googleplus .jssocials-share-link:hover{
    background:#161616;
}

.jssocials-share-linkedin .jssocials-share-link{
  	background:#007BB6; 
}

.jssocials-share-linkedin .jssocials-share-link:hover{
    background:#005983;
}

.jssocials-share-stumbleupon .jssocials-share-link{
  	background:#EB4924; 
}

.jssocials-share-stumbleupon .jssocials-share-link:hover{
    background:#CE290F;
}

.jssocials-share-reddit .jssocials-share-link{
  	background:#FF4500; 
}

.jssocials-share-reddit .jssocials-share-link:hover{
    background:#F11F00;
}

.jssocials-share-tumblr .jssocials-share-link{
  	background:#3B455B; 
}

.jssocials-share-tumblr .jssocials-share-link:hover{
    background:#262E3A;
}

.jssocials-share-pinterest .jssocials-share-link{
 	background:#CB2027;
}

.jssocials-share-pinterest .jssocials-share-link:hover{
    background:#9f191f;
}

.jssocials-share-email .jssocials-share-link{
  	background:#3490F3;
}

.jssocials-share-email .jssocials-share-link:hover{
    background:#0E76E6;
}

.jssocials-share-whatsapp .jssocials-share-link{
	background:#29A628;
}

.jssocials-share-whatsapp .jssocials-share-link:hover{
    background:#1F7D1E;
}

.jssocials-share-link{
	width:45px;
	height:45px;
  	padding:.5em .6em;
  	color:#FFFFFF;
  	-webkit-transition:background 200ms ease-in-out, border-color 200ms ease-in-out;
          	transition:background 200ms ease-in-out, border-color 200ms ease-in-out;
}

.jssocials-share-link:hover, .jssocials-share-link:focus, .jssocials-share-link:active{
    color:#FFFFFF;
}

.jssocials-share-count-box{
  	position:relative;
  	height:45px;
	vertical-align:top;
  	padding:0 .9em;
  	/*margin-left: 0.3em;*/
  	background:#F0F0F0;
  	-webkit-transition:background 200ms ease-in-out, border-color 200ms ease-in-out;
          	transition:background 200ms ease-in-out, border-color 200ms ease-in-out;
}

.jssocials-share-count-box:hover{
  	background:gainsboro;
}

.jssocials-share-count-box:hover:after{
 	border-color:transparent gainsboro transparent transparent;
}
	  
/*
.jssocials-share-count-box:after {
    content:"";
    display:block;
    position:absolute;
    top:0.85em;
    left:-0.3em;
    width:0;
    height:0;
    border-width:0.4em 0.4em 0.4em 0;
    border-style:solid;
    border-color:transparent #f5f5f5 transparent transparent;
    -webkit-transform:rotate(360deg);
        -ms-transform:rotate(360deg);
            transform:rotate(360deg);
    -webkit-transition:background 200ms ease-in-out, border-color 200ms ease-in-out;
            transition:background 200ms ease-in-out, border-color 200ms ease-in-out; }
*/

.jssocials-share-count-box .jssocials-share-count{
    line-height:2.7em;
    color:#444444;
	font-weight:500;
}

a.jssocials-share-link:visited{
	color:#FFFFFF;
}

@media (max-width: 380px) {
	.jssocials-share-link {
    	width:38px;
    	height:38px;
		padding:.4em .1em;
	}
	.jssocials-share-logo {
		font-size:1.3em;
	}
	.fa-google-plus.jssocials-share-logo {
    	font-size:1.2em;
    	margin-left:-4px;
    	margin-top:4px;
	}
	.fa-stumbleupon.jssocials-share-logo{
		margin-left:-2px;
	}
	.fa-reddit-alien.jssocials-share-logo{
		margin-left:-1px;
	}
}